Why should power system engineers use PMU?
PMU has become more attractive to power system engineers because it can provide time synchronized measurements of voltage and current phasors. Synchronization is achieved by same time sampling of voltage and current waveforms using timing signals obtained from the Global Positioning Systems (GPS) .

What is PMU technology?
PMU technology has been beneficial for post-disturbance data analysis and early warning systems, improving system models for faster system restoration, etc. PMUs have been in use in Mexico since the 1990s. Initial interest was in observing the power system through the eyes of the high-precision PMUs.
How can a PMU prevent power outages & load shedding?
Power outages and load shedding in the system can avoided. PMUs can synchronously gauge voltage and current, phase angle, power, energy import & export, frequency, frequency deviations, etc. These parameters can be utilized to tell about the state of the system.

What determines the utility of a PMU?
The speed at which a PMU provides an output depends on the group delay associated with that PMU and the permissible group delay in-turn decides the utility of a PMU for either control or measurement application.
